A capacitor is a device that stores electrical energy in an electric field. It consists of two conductive plates separated by an insulating material called a dielectric. When a voltage is applied across the plates, an electric field is created, and the capacitor stores energy.<\/p>\n<p>High-voltage capacitors are designed to handle much higher voltages than regular capacitors. They&#8217;re used in applications where large amounts of energy need to be stored or released quickly, such as in power factor correction, pulse power systems, and high-voltage testing.<\/p>\n<h3>Quality Materials and Manufacturing Processes<\/h3>\n<p>One of the most important factors in ensuring the reliability of high-voltage capacitors is using high-quality materials and following strict manufacturing processes.<\/p>\n<h4>Dielectric Material<\/h4>\n<p>The dielectric material is a key component of a capacitor. It determines the capacitor&#8217;s capacitance, voltage rating, and insulation properties. For high-voltage capacitors, we need a dielectric material that can withstand high electric fields without breaking down.<\/p>\n<p>Some common dielectric materials used in high-voltage capacitors include ceramic, film, and oil-impregnated paper. Each material has its own advantages and disadvantages. For example, ceramic capacitors are small, have a high dielectric constant, and can handle high frequencies. However, they can be brittle and may crack under mechanical stress. Film capacitors, on the other hand, have good self-healing properties and are more flexible, but they may have a lower capacitance density.<\/p>\n<h4>Conductive Plates<\/h4>\n<p>The conductive plates also play a crucial role in the reliability of the capacitor. They need to be made of a material with low resistance and good conductivity. Aluminum is a commonly used material for the plates in high-voltage capacitors because it&#8217;s lightweight, has good electrical conductivity, and is relatively inexpensive.<\/p>\n<h4>Manufacturing Processes<\/h4>\n<p>The manufacturing process of high-voltage capacitors is also very important. It needs to be carefully controlled to ensure that the capacitor meets the required specifications. For example, the dielectric material needs to be evenly coated on the conductive plates, and the capacitor needs to be properly assembled and tested before it&#8217;s shipped.<\/p>\n<h3>Proper Installation and Maintenance<\/h3>\n<p>Even if you have high-quality high-voltage capacitors, improper installation and maintenance can still lead to reliability issues.<\/p>\n<h4>Installation<\/h4>\n<p>When installing high-voltage capacitors, it&#8217;s important to follow the manufacturer&#8217;s instructions. The capacitors need to be installed in a clean, dry, and well-ventilated environment. They should also be mounted securely to prevent vibration and mechanical stress.<\/p>\n<p>In addition, the electrical connections need to be made properly. Loose connections can cause high resistance, which can lead to overheating and premature failure of the capacitor.<\/p>\n<h4>Maintenance<\/h4>\n<p>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the reliability of high-voltage capacitors. This includes visual inspections, measuring the capacitance and insulation resistance, and checking for any signs of damage or leakage.<\/p>\n<p>Visual inspections can help you detect any obvious problems, such as cracks in the capacitor casing or signs of overheating. Measuring the capacitance and insulation resistance can give you an idea of the capacitor&#8217;s performance and health. If the capacitance or insulation resistance changes significantly, it may indicate a problem with the capacitor.<\/p>\n<h3>Environmental Considerations<\/h3>\n<p>The environment in which the high-voltage capacitors are used can also have a big impact on their reliability.<\/p>\n<h4>Temperature<\/h4>\n<p>High temperatures can accelerate the aging process of the capacitor and reduce its lifespan. On the other hand, low temperatures can cause the dielectric material to become brittle and increase the risk of cracking.<\/p>\n<p>It&#8217;s important to choose capacitors that are designed to operate within the temperature range of the application. In addition, proper ventilation and cooling can help maintain a stable temperature and prevent overheating.<\/p>\n<h4>Humidity<\/h4>\n<p>Humidity can also affect the performance and reliability of high-voltage capacitors. Moisture can penetrate the capacitor casing and cause corrosion of the conductive plates and other components. It can also reduce the insulation resistance of the dielectric material, which can lead to electrical breakdown.<\/p>\n<p>To prevent the effects of humidity, it&#8217;s important to store and use the capacitors in a dry environment. If the environment is humid, you may need to use moisture-resistant coatings or enclosures.<\/p>\n<h4>Pollution and Contamination<\/h4>\n<p>Pollution and contamination can also damage high-voltage capacitors. Dust, dirt, and other contaminants can accumulate on the capacitor surface and cause overheating. Chemical pollutants can react with the dielectric material and other components, leading to degradation and failure.<\/p>\n<p>To minimize the effects of pollution and contamination, it&#8217;s important to keep the capacitor installation area clean. You may also need to use filters or protective enclosures to prevent contaminants from reaching the capacitors.<\/p>\n<h3>Testing and Monitoring<\/h3>\n<p>Regular testing and monitoring are essential to ensure the reliability of high-voltage capacitors.<\/p>\n<h4>Factory Testing<\/h4>\n<p>Before the capacitors are shipped from the factory, they should undergo a series of tests to ensure that they meet the required specifications. These tests may include capacitance measurement, insulation resistance measurement, dielectric strength testing, and temperature cycling testing.<\/p>\n<h4>On-Site Testing<\/h4>\n<p>Once the capacitors are installed, on-site testing should be carried out regularly to monitor their performance and detect any potential problems. This may include measuring the capacitance, insulation resistance, and temperature of the capacitors.<\/p>\n<h4>Condition Monitoring<\/h4>\n<p>In addition to regular testing, condition monitoring can also be used to continuously monitor the health of the high-voltage capacitors. This may involve using sensors to measure parameters such as temperature, voltage, and current. By analyzing the data collected from these sensors, you can detect any changes in the capacitor&#8217;s performance and take preventive measures before a failure occurs.<\/p>\n<h3>Conclusion<\/h3>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/www.jyfurita.com\/uploads\/47234\/small\/disc-type-capacitor20260324034157715f7.jpg\"><\/p>\n<p>Ensuring the reliability of high-voltage capacitors is a complex process that requires attention to detail at every stage, from the selection of materials and manufacturing processes to installation, maintenance, and monitoring.
